首页 / 可信计算技术 / 数据仓库构建数据整合与分析的基础

数据仓库构建数据整合与分析的基础

2026-02-26 14:03 可信计算技术 惠智数据科技编辑部

摘要:本文将探讨数据仓库构建的重要性,包括数据整合的方法、数据仓库设计原则以及数据分析在决策支持中的作用。

一、数据仓库概述

数据仓库是用于存储、管理和分析大量数据的系统。它将来自不同源的数据整合在一起,形成一个统一的数据视图。数据仓库的核心功能是实现数据的整合与分析,它通过数据清洗、转换和集成等过程,将分散的数据转化为有价值的信息。数据仓库通常包含历史数据,便于进行趋势分析和预测。简单来说,数据仓库就像是企业的“大脑”,它能够帮助企业更好地理解其业务,做出更明智的决策。

二、数据整合的关键步骤

数据整合是构建数据仓库的核心步骤,它涉及将来自不同源的数据合并为一个统一、一致的数据集。以下是数据整合的关键步骤:

1. 数据识别:需要识别所有需要整合的数据源,包括数据库、文件系统、外部API等。
2. 数据清洗:对收集到的数据进行清洗,去除重复、错误和不一致的数据,确保数据质量。
3. 数据转换:将不同格式、结构的数据转换为统一的格式,以便于后续处理和分析。
4. 数据加载:将清洗和转换后的数据加载到数据仓库中,通常通过ETL(提取、转换、加载)工具完成。
5. 数据验证:在数据加载后,进行数据验证,确保数据仓库中的数据准确无误。

三、数据仓库设计原则

数据仓库设计原则 图1
数据仓库设计原则

数据仓库设计原则是确保数据仓库高效、稳定和可扩展的关键。以下是一些核心原则:
1. **第三范式**:确保数据表只包含最小化、非重复的数据,减少冗余,提高数据一致性。
2. **原子性**:每个数据项必须是不可分割的最小单位,保证数据准确性。
3. **一致性**:数据仓库中的数据应保持一致,避免重复和矛盾。
4. **可扩展性**:设计应考虑未来数据量的增长,保证系统的扩展能力。
5. **易用性**:用户界面和操作应直观易用,降低使用门槛。

四、数据分析与决策支持

数据分析与决策支持 图2
数据分析与决策支持

数据分析与决策支持是数据仓库构建过程中的关键环节。数据分析通过对存储在数据仓库中的数据进行深入挖掘和解读,帮助企业和组织提取有价值的信息。这一过程涉及使用各种统计方法和工具对数据进行处理,以便揭示数据背后的模式和趋势。决策支持则是基于这些分析结果,为管理层提供决策依据。简单来说,数据分析是发现数据中的洞察,而决策支持则是将这些洞察转化为实际的操作策略。

五、数据仓库的挑战与优化

数据仓库构建过程中,面临着诸多挑战。数据源多样性是其中一大难题,不同来源的数据格式、结构各异,需要通过数据清洗和转换进行整合。数据质量也是关键,不准确、不完整的数据会影响分析结果。数据仓库的扩展性和性能优化也是必须考虑的因素。为了应对这些挑战,我们可以采取以下优化措施:建立统一的数据模型,提高数据一致性;采用高效的数据加载和查询技术,提升系统性能;定期进行数据质量检查,确保数据准确性。

Q1:什么是数据仓库?

A1:数据仓库是一个集成的数据存储系统,用于支持企业决策制定过程。它通过从多个数据源提取、转换和加载(ETL)数据,提供一致、可靠的数据视图。

Q2:数据仓库的主要作用是什么?

A2:数据仓库的主要作用是为企业用户提供支持决策的数据分析环境,通过存储历史数据、当前数据和预测数据,帮助用户进行数据挖掘和业务分析。

Q3:如何确保数据仓库的数据质量?

A3:确保数据仓库的数据质量需要实施严格的数据治理策略,包括数据清洗、数据验证、数据标准化和数据监控等步骤。

点评:本文深入浅出地介绍了数据仓库构建的基础知识,对于数据工程师和分析师来说,是一篇非常有价值的参考资料。

标签: 数据仓库数据整合数据分析决策支持数据模型ETL流程数据质量数据治理
返回列表